Class GetHistoricalEventWithTransactionDetailReportRequest
Properties
| NAME | TYPE | LENGTH | REQUIRED | DESCRIPTION |
|---|---|---|---|---|
| storeId | long | Y | Unique user ID generated by EPS. | |
| storeKey | string | Y | Unique password generated by EPS. | |
| entityId | int | Y | Unique identifier that is generated by EPS. | |
| wsdisplayFields | enum of Type WSDisplayFields | Y | Available fields that can be included in the report. Valid values are:
Note: This element cannot be Null. If __NONE is applied, only the default fields designated above will be displayed. Note: The field Event_Datastring is equivalent to the “Description” column when viewing a transaction’s event history from the SmartPay Business | |
| locationIds | int | Y | Unique identifier generated by EPS for each location. This element can be repeated in the request for each location. | |
| wstransEvent | enum of Type WSTransactionEvent | Y | Events by which a transaction could be affected. Valid values are:
| |
| wstransStatus | enum of Type WSTransactionStatus | Statuses of a transaction. Valid values are:
This element can be repeated in the request for each Transaction Status. If null, all transaction statuses will be assumed. | ||
| wssettlementType | enum of Type WSSettlementType | Type of transaction. Valid values are:
This element can be repeated in the request for each Settlement Type. If null, all settlement types will be assumed. Note: The element wssettlementType is equivalent to the “OriginatedAs” option on the SmartPay Business. | ||
| wspaymentType | enum of Type WSPaymentType | Type of payment. Valid values are:
| ||
| wspaymentOrigin | enum of Type WSPaymentOrigin | Method by which the transaction was originated. Valid values are:
This element can be repeated in the request for each Payment Origin option. If null or __NONE, all payment origins will be assumed. | ||
| wssettlementStatus | enum of Type WSSettlementStatus | Settlement disposition of a transaction. Valid values:
This element can be repeated in the request for each Settlement Status. If null, all settlement statuses will be assumed. | ||
| wsauthResponseCode | enum of Type WSAuthResponseCode | Valid values are:
| ||
| wsopType | enum of Type WSOperationType | Transaction operation types. Valid values are:
| ||
| faceFeeType | enum of Type WSFaceFeeType | Valid values are:
| ||
| beginTransDate | DateTime | Y | This element represents the date from which to start gathering transaction information. | |
| endTransDate | DateTime | Y | This element represents the last date to use for gathering transaction information. | |
| fromAmount | string | This element is used in conjunction with toAmount to request either transactions for a specific amount or transactions within an amount range. | ||
| toAmount | string | This element is used in conjunction with fromAmount to request either transactions for a specific amount or transactions within an amount range. |
Examples
<soap:Envelope
xmlns:soap="http://schemas.xmlsoap.org/soap/envelope/"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xmlns:xsd="http://www.w3.org/2001/XMLSchema">
<soap:Body>
<GetHistoricalEventWithTransactionDetailReportResponse
xmlns="https://ssl.selectpayment.com/PV">
<GetHistoricalEventWithTransactionDetailReportResult>
<WSEventWithTransactionDetailReport>
<TransactionStatus>Processed</TransactionStatus>
<PaymentType>Savings</PaymentType>
<NameOnAccount>John Doe</NameOnAccount>
<TransactionNumber>2013-12-18 2:31:11:87040</TransactionNumber>
<ReferenceNumber>T:HWSB6Y2DF6</ReferenceNumber>
<CustomerNumber>LG081612-2</CustomerNumber>
<OperationType>Sale</OperationType>
<LocationName>ProfitStars</LocationName>
<TransactionDateTime>2014-10-17T12:28:48</TransactionDateTime>
<TotalAmount>2.3100</TotalAmount>
<AccountNumber>0458</AccountNumber>
<OwnerAppReferenceId>0</OwnerAppReferenceId>
<EventDateTime>2014-10-17T12:39:10.427</EventDateTime>
<EventType>Approved</EventType>
<EventDatastring>Success</EventDatastring>
<SequenceId>306029968</SequenceId>
<BatchNumber>12345678</BatchNumber>
<OriginatedAs>ACH</OriginatedAs>
<IsDuplicate>False</IsDuplicate>
<EffectiveDate>2014-10-20T00:00:00</EffectiveDate>
<FaceFeeType>Face</FaceFeeType>
</WSEventWithTransactionDetailReport>
<WSEventWithTransactionDetailReport>
<TransactionStatus>Processed</TransactionStatus>
<PaymentType>Savings</PaymentType>
<NameOnAccount>John Doe</NameOnAccount>
<TransactionNumber>2013-12-18 2:31:11:87040</TransactionNumber>
<ReferenceNumber>T:HWSB6Y2DF6</ReferenceNumber>
<CustomerNumber>LG081612-2</CustomerNumber>
<OperationType>Sale</OperationType>
<LocationName>ProfitStars</LocationName>
<TransactionDateTime>2014-10-17T12:28:48</TransactionDateTime>
<TotalAmount>2.3100</TotalAmount>
<AccountNumber>0458</AccountNumber>
<OwnerAppReferenceId>0</OwnerAppReferenceId>
<EventDateTime>2014-10-17T14:30:01</EventDateTime>
<EventType>Processed</EventType>
<EventDatastring/>
<SequenceId>306036332</SequenceId>
<BatchNumber>12345678</BatchNumber>
<OriginatedAs>ACH</OriginatedAs>
<IsDuplicate>False</IsDuplicate>
<EffectiveDate>2014-10-20T00:00:00</EffectiveDate>
<FaceFeeType>Face</FaceFeeType>
</WSEventWithTransactionDetailReport>
<WSEventWithTransactionDetailReport>
<TransactionStatus>Processed</TransactionStatus>
<PaymentType>Savings</PaymentType>
<NameOnAccount>John Doe</NameOnAccount>
<TransactionNumber>2013-12-18 2:31:11:87040</TransactionNumber>
<ReferenceNumber>T:HWSB6Y2DF6</ReferenceNumber>
<CustomerNumber>LG081612-2</CustomerNumber>
<OperationType>Sale</OperationType>
<LocationName>ProfitStars</LocationName>
<TransactionDateTime>2014-10-17T12:28:48</TransactionDateTime>
<TotalAmount>2.3100</TotalAmount>
<AccountNumber>0458</AccountNumber>
<OwnerAppReferenceId>0</OwnerAppReferenceId>
<EventDateTime>2014-10-20T00:00:00</EventDateTime>
<EventType>Originated</EventType>
<EventDatastring/>
<SequenceId>306036336</SequenceId>
<BatchNumber>12345678</BatchNumber>
<OriginatedAs>ACH</OriginatedAs>
<IsDuplicate>False</IsDuplicate>
<EffectiveDate>2014-10-20T00:00:00</EffectiveDate>
<FaceFeeType>Face</FaceFeeType>
</WSEventWithTransactionDetailReport>
<WSEventWithTransactionDetailReport>
<TransactionStatus>Processed</TransactionStatus>
<PaymentType>Savings</PaymentType>
<NameOnAccount>John Doe</NameOnAccount>
<TransactionNumber>2013-12-18 2:31:11:87040</TransactionNumber>
<ReferenceNumber>T:HWSB6Y2DF6</ReferenceNumber>
<CustomerNumber>LG081612-2</CustomerNumber>
<OperationType>Sale</OperationType>
<LocationName>ProfitStars</LocationName>
<TransactionDateTime>2014-10-17T12:28:48</TransactionDateTime>
<TotalAmount>2.3100</TotalAmount>
<AccountNumber>0458</AccountNumber>
<OwnerAppReferenceId>0</OwnerAppReferenceId>
<EventDateTime>2014-10-20T00:00:00</EventDateTime>
<EventType>Settled</EventType>
<EventDatastring/>
<SequenceId>306036340</SequenceId>
<BatchNumber>12345678</BatchNumber>
<OriginatedAs>ACH</OriginatedAs>
<IsDuplicate>False</IsDuplicate>
<EffectiveDate>2014-10-20T00:00:00</EffectiveDate>
<FaceFeeType>Face</FaceFeeType>
</WSEventWithTransactionDetailReport>
<WSEventWithTransactionDetailReport>
<TransactionStatus>Processed</TransactionStatus>
<PaymentType>Checking</PaymentType>
<NameOnAccount>Jane Doe</NameOnAccount>
<TransactionNumber>20140122-1:11:88180</TransactionNumber>
<ReferenceNumber>T:3CVB6Y2DF6</ReferenceNumber>
<CustomerNumber>7c4c20b5-5ea2-4138-9174-19e3accd3dfa</CustomerNumber>
<OperationType>Sale</OperationType>
<LocationName>ProfitStars</LocationName>
<TransactionDateTime>2014-10-21T08:36:17</TransactionDateTime>
<TotalAmount>50.0000</TotalAmount>
<AccountNumber>1154</AccountNumber>
<OwnerAppReferenceId>0</OwnerAppReferenceId>
<EventDateTime>2014-10-21T08:36:18.273</EventDateTime>
<EventType>Approved</EventType>
<EventDatastring>Success</EventDatastring>
<SequenceId>306183232</SequenceId>
<BatchNumber>12345679</BatchNumber>
<OriginatedAs>ACH</OriginatedAs>
<IsDuplicate>False</IsDuplicate>
<EffectiveDate>2014-10-22T00:00:00</EffectiveDate>
<FaceFeeType>Face</FaceFeeType>
</WSEventWithTransactionDetailReport>
<WSEventWithTransactionDetailReport>
<TransactionStatus>Processed</TransactionStatus>
<PaymentType>Checking</PaymentType>
<NameOnAccount>Jane Doe</NameOnAccount>
<TransactionNumber>20140122-1:11:88180</TransactionNumber>
<ReferenceNumber>T:3CVB6Y2DF6</ReferenceNumber>
<CustomerNumber>7c4c20b5-5ea2-4138-9174-19e3accd3dfa</CustomerNumber>
<OperationType>Sale</OperationType>
<LocationName>ProfitStars</LocationName>
<TransactionDateTime>2014-10-21T08:36:17</TransactionDateTime>
<TotalAmount>50.0000</TotalAmount>
<AccountNumber>1154</AccountNumber>
<OwnerAppReferenceId>0</OwnerAppReferenceId>
<EventDateTime>2014-10-21T10:40:01</EventDateTime>
<EventType>Processed</EventType>
<EventDatastring/>
<SequenceId>306188216</SequenceId>
<BatchNumber>12345679</BatchNumber>
<OriginatedAs>ACH</OriginatedAs>
<IsDuplicate>False</IsDuplicate>
<EffectiveDate>2014-10-22T00:00:00</EffectiveDate>
<FaceFeeType>Face</FaceFeeType>
</WSEventWithTransactionDetailReport>
<WSEventWithTransactionDetailReport>
<TransactionStatus>Processed</TransactionStatus>
<PaymentType>Checking</PaymentType>
<NameOnAccount>Jane Doe</NameOnAccount>
<TransactionNumber>20140122-1:11:88180</TransactionNumber>
<ReferenceNumber>T:3CVB6Y2DF6</ReferenceNumber>
<CustomerNumber>7c4c20b5-5ea2-4138-9174-19e3accd3dfa</CustomerNumber>
<OperationType>Sale</OperationType>
<LocationName>ProfitStars</LocationName>
<TransactionDateTime>2014-10-21T08:36:17</TransactionDateTime>
<TotalAmount>50.0000</TotalAmount>
<AccountNumber>1154</AccountNumber>
<OwnerAppReferenceId>0</OwnerAppReferenceId>
<EventDateTime>2014-10-22T00:00:00</EventDateTime>
<EventType>Originated</EventType>
<EventDatastring/>
<SequenceId>306188220</SequenceId>
<BatchNumber>12345679</BatchNumber>
<OriginatedAs>ACH</OriginatedAs>
<IsDuplicate>False</IsDuplicate>
<EffectiveDate>2014-10-22T00:00:00</EffectiveDate>
<FaceFeeType>Face</FaceFeeType>
</WSEventWithTransactionDetailReport>
<WSEventWithTransactionDetailReport>
<TransactionStatus>Processed</TransactionStatus>
<PaymentType>Checking</PaymentType>
<NameOnAccount>Jane Doe</NameOnAccount>
<TransactionNumber>20140122-1:11:88180</TransactionNumber>
<ReferenceNumber>T:3CVB6Y2DF6</ReferenceNumber>
<CustomerNumber>7c4c20b5-5ea2-4138-9174-19e3accd3dfa</CustomerNumber>
<OperationType>Sale</OperationType>
<LocationName>ProfitStars</LocationName>
<TransactionDateTime>2014-10-21T08:36:17</TransactionDateTime>
<TotalAmount>50.0000</TotalAmount>
<AccountNumber>1154</AccountNumber>
<OwnerAppReferenceId>0</OwnerAppReferenceId>
<EventDateTime>2014-10-22T00:00:00</EventDateTime>
<EventType>Settled</EventType>
<EventDatastring/>
<SequenceId>306188224</SequenceId>
<BatchNumber>12345679</BatchNumber>
<OriginatedAs>ACH</OriginatedAs>
<IsDuplicate>False</IsDuplicate>
<EffectiveDate>2014-10-22T00:00:00</EffectiveDate>
<FaceFeeType>Face</FaceFeeType>
</WSEventWithTransactionDetailReport>
</GetHistoricalEventWithTransactionDetailReportResult>
</GetHistoricalEventWithTransactionDetailReportResponse>
</soap:Body>
</soap:Envelope>